| dc.description | We present preliminary results from Smooth Particle Hydrodynamics (SPH) simulations of common envelope evolution. We qualitatively compare the interaction between a 0.9M red giant with two different companion masses: a 0.05M brown dwarf and a 0.25M white dwarf companion. | |
